The metalloregulatory protein MerR which plays important roles in mer operon system exhibits high affinity and selectivity toward mercury (II) (Hg2+). In order to improve the adsorption ability of Saccharomyces cerevisiae for Hg2+, MerR was displayed on the surface of S. cerevisiae for the first time with an α-agglutinin-based display system in this study. The merR gene was synthesized after being optimized and added restriction endonuclease sites EcoR I and Mlu I. The display of MerR was indirectly confirmed by the enhanced adsorption ability of S. cerevisiae for Hg2+ and colony PCR. The hydride generation atomic absorption spectrometry was applied to measure the Hg2+ content in water. The engineered yeast strain not only showed higher tolerance to Hg, but also their adsorption ability was much higher than that of origin and control strains. The engineered yeast could adsorb Hg2+ under a wide range of pH levels, and it could also adsorb Hg2+ effectively with Cd2+ and Cu2+ coexistence. Furthermore, the engineered yeast strain could adsorb ultra-trace Hg2+ effectively. The results above showed that the surface-engineered yeast strain could adsorb Hg2+ under complex environmental conditions and could be used for the biosorption and bioremediation of environmental Hg contaminants.  相似文献

A series of 2-alkylaminomethyl jaspine B analogues were synthesized and evaluated for their cytotoxic effects on human lung adenocarcinoma, breast cancer, and prostate cancer cell lines and a mouse melanoma cell line. Most of the compounds exhibited moderate to good activity against the cancer cell lines. Compound 7f showed the best overall cytotoxicity on PC-3 cells (IC50?=?0.85?μM). Further mechanistic studies revealed that compound 7f induced marked changes in PC-3 cell morphology, disrupted the mitochondrial membrane potential, and increased expression of the autophagy proteins beclin-1, LC3, and P62.  相似文献

Transition metal nitrides (TMNs) inevitably aggregate in the high‐temperature thermal ammonolysis process, resulting in blocking of the active catalytic sites and serious decreases in their corresponding catalytic performance. Therefore, how to synthesize ultrasmall TMNs with higher exposed unsaturated coordination sites is still a challenge. Herein, ultrathin Ni3FeN (Ni3FeN@SiO2) with the size of ≈ 20 nm and thickness of ≈ 3.0 nm is fabricated by SiO2 protection strategy. The obtained Ni3FeN@SiO2 displays outstanding performance in NH3BH3 hydrolytic dehydrogenation due to the high specific surface area, intrinsic metal‐vacancies, and hydrophilic SiO2 layer.  相似文献

Aldehyde dehydrogenase 2 (ALDH2) Glu504Lys variant was an independent risk factor for acute coronary syndrome (ACS). However, there are lacking researches about the relationship between the variant and prognosis of ACS. In the prospective study, 377 ACS patients were grouped into the wild‐type (*1/*1) and the mutation (*2/*2 + *1/*2) groups according to genotype detection. Compared with the wild‐type group, incidences of major adverse cardiac events (MACE) and cardiac death were both higher in the mutation group (9.2% vs 21.0%, = .002; 5.2% vs 12.2%, = .026); the MACE‐free and the cardiac‐death‐free cumulative survival rates were obviously lower in the mutation group. Moreover, the mutant genotypes were associated with significantly increased risk of MACE and cardiac death (HR 2.443, 95%CI: 1.390‐4.296, = .002; HR 2.727, 95%CI: 1.303‐5.708, = .008). These results suggested that ALDH2 Glu504Lys variant could predict a worse prognosis of ACS patients.  相似文献

Many triple-resonance experiments make use of one-bond heteronuclear scalar couplings toestablish connectivities among backbone and/or side-chain nuclei. In medium-sized(15–30 kDa) proteins, short transverse relaxation times of C single-quantum stateslimit signal-to-noise (S/N) ratios. These relaxation properties can be improved usingheteronuclear multiple-quantum coherences (HMQCs) instead of heteronuclear single-quantumcoherences (HSQCs) in the pulse sequence design. In slowly tumbling macromolecules, theseHMQCs can exhibit significantly better transverse relaxation properties than HSQCs.However, HMQC-type experiments also exhibit resonance splittings due to multiple two- andthree-bond homo- and heteronuclear scalar couplings. We describe here a family of pulsed-field gradient (PFG) HMQC-type triple-resonance experiments using simultaneous 1H and13C constant-time (CT) periods to eliminate the t1 dependence of these scalar couplingeffects. These simultaneous CT PFG-(HA)CANH and PFG-(HA)CA(CO)NH HMQC-typeexperiments exhibit sharper resonance line widths and often have better S/N ratios than thecorresponding HSQC-type experiments. Results on proteins ranging in size from 6 to 30 kDashow average methine CH HMQC:HSQC enhancement factors of 1.10 ± 0.15, withabout 40% of the cross peaks exhibiting better S/N ratios in the simultaneous CT-HMQCversions compared with the HSQC versions.  相似文献

与麦芽糖结合蛋白构象有关的单克隆抗体的制备   总被引:2,自引:0,他引:2  
利用麦芽糖结合蛋白(MBP)在大肠杆菌中的高效表达,分别采用亲和层析和变性复性,疑胶过滤的方法纯化了可溶性和包涵体部分的MBP。将得到的这两种构象不同的MBP分别免疫小鼠并进一步筛选和克隆,各得到5株单克隆抗体株。经制备腹水获得抗体后,地其和构象不同的麦芽糖结合蛋白的结合能力的测定,发现由包涵体部分的MBP轩和筛选得到的单克隆抗体中有两对变性蛋白具有更高的结合能力。  相似文献

小鼠卵慢速和快速降温及玻璃化冻存的比较研究   总被引:3,自引:0,他引:3  
本文用4种冷冻模式:慢速降温(SL),超快速降温(Q1)和防冻剂组成不同的玻璃化法(R-FVM和MVM)对昆明小鼠卵进行冷冻保存的比较研究,并用体外受精技术检测冷冻复苏卵的受精能力。SL和R-FVM的存活率分别为55.1±1.2和65.9±7.9,显著高于Q1(24.2±7.3)和MVM(4.5±2.4)其受精率分别为72.8±1.8和73.9±0.4显著高于Q1(58.6±11.2)和MVM(41.5±8.5),而与对照组(77.5±3.9)相似。结果表明:1)慢速降温程序(SL)和同时含有渗透性和非渗透性防冻剂的玻璃化法(F—RVM)较适宜昆明小鼠卵的冻存;2)同时考虑冻存过程中的冰晶损伤和渗透压损伤是获得较好冻存结果的关键。  相似文献

We report the purification, molecular cloning, and characterization of a 40-kDa glycerophosphodiester phosphodiesterase homolog from Borrelia hermsii. The 40-kDa protein was solubilized from whole organisms with 0.1% Triton X-100, phase partitioned into the Triton X-114 detergent phase, and purified by fast-performance liquid chromatography (FPLC). The gene encoding the 40-kDa protein was cloned from a B. hermsii chromosomal DNA lambda EXlox expression library and identified by using affinity antibodies generated against the purified native protein. The deduced amino acid sequence included a 20-amino-acid signal peptide encoding a putative leader peptidase II cleavage site, indicating that the 40-kDa protein was a lipoprotein. Based on significant homology (31 to 52% identity) of the 40-kDa protein to glycerophosphodiester phosphodiesterases of Escherichia coli (GlpQ), Bacillus subtilis (GlpQ), and Haemophilus influenzae (Hpd; protein D), we have designated this B. hermsii 40-kDa lipoprotein a glycerophosphodiester phosphodiesterase (Gpd) homolog, the first B. hermsii lipoprotein to have a putative functional assignment. A nonlipidated form of the Gpd homolog was overproduced as a fusion protein in E. coli BL21(DE3)(pLysE) and was used to immunize rabbits to generate specific antiserum. Immunoblot analysis with anti-Gpd serum recognized recombinant H. influenzae protein D, and conversely, antiserum to H. influenzae protein D recognized recombinant B. hermsii Gpd (rGpd), indicating antigenic conservation between these proteins. Antiserum to rGpd also identified native Gpd as a constituent of purified outer membrane vesicles prepared from B. hermsii. Screening of other pathogenic spirochetes with anti-rGpd serum revealed the presence of antigenically related proteins in Borrelia burgdorferi, Treponema pallidum, and Leptospira kirschneri. Further sequence analysis both upstream and downstream of the Gpd homolog showed additional homologs of glycerol metabolism, including a glycerol-3-phosphate transporter (GlpT), a glycerol-3-phosphate dehydrogenase (GlpD), and a thioredoxin reductase (TrxB).  相似文献

前乐平统海洋动物灾变事件   总被引:10,自引:0,他引:10  
张进  尚庆华 《古生物学报》1995,34(4):410-427
作为古生代最后阶段的乐平统可划分为2个阶和4个亚阶,暂以逼近自然界线的Clarkina postbitteri带之底为下界;在二叠纪形成了栖霞期之前和吴家坪期之前两个超序界面,乐平世海侵居于二叠一三叠纪超序的低水位体系,乐平世末的海泛淹没了古特提斯区的残留陆棚;二叠纪末的生物大绝灭形成规模和性质不同的两幕;茅口期末全球性海退使栖居地丧失而导致地方性类群和远洋浮游生物灭亡的前乐平统海泮动物灾变事件,  相似文献
